Crypto market cap, short for market capitalization, is a simple yet powerful metric that shows the total value of a cryptocurrency. It’s calculated by multiplying the current price of a coin by its circulating supply—the number of coins available in the market.
For example:
- If Bitcoin is priced at $60,000 and has a circulating supply of 19 million coins, its market cap is $1.14 trillion ($60,000 × 19 million).

Why Market Cap Matters More Than Price
You might wonder: why focus on market cap instead of just the price of a coin? Price alone can be misleading. A coin priced at $1 with a billion coins in circulation has a higher market cap than a $500 coin with only a million coins. Market cap gives you the bigger picture, helping you:
- Gauge a coin’s stability (higher market cap often means less volatility).
- Compare cryptocurrencies to see which ones dominate the market.
- Spot potential risks or opportunities in smaller-cap coins.
